Nahum 1 (CEV)

1 I am Nahum from Elkosh. And this is the message that I wrote down about Nineveh. 2 The LORD God demands loyalty. In his anger, he takes revenge on his enemies. 3 The LORD is powerful, yet patient; he makes sure that the guilty are always punished. He can be seen in storms and in whirlwinds; clouds are the dust from his feet. 4 At the LORD's command, oceans and rivers dry up. Bashan, Mount Carmel, and Lebanon wither, and their flowers fade. 5 At the sight of the LORD, mountains and hills tremble and melt; the earth and its people shudder and shake. 6 Who can stand the heat of his furious anger? It flashes out like fire and shatters stones. 7 The LORD is good. He protects those who trust him in times of trouble. 8 But like a roaring flood, the LORD chases his enemies into dark places and destroys them. 9 So don't plot against the LORD! He wipes out his enemies, and they never revive. 10 They are like drunkards overcome by wine, or like dry thornbushes burning in a fire. 11 Assyria, one of your rulers has made evil plans against the LORD. 12 But the LORD says, "Assyria, no matter how strong you are, you are doomed! My people Judah, I have troubled you before, but I won't do it again. 13 I'll snap your chains and set you free from the Assyrians." 14 Assyria, this is what else the LORD says to you: "Your name will be forgotten. I will destroy every idol in your temple, and I will send you to the grave, because you are worthless." 15 Look toward the mountains, people of Judah! Here comes a messenger with good news of peace. Celebrate your festivals. Keep your promises to God. Your evil enemies are destroyed and will never again invade your country.
